Encinas et al., J Neurochem 1999
(Neuroblastoma) :
The mitogen activated protein kinase and ERK kinase ( MEK ) inhibitor PD98059 blocks
BDNF induced neurite outgrowth and
growth associated protein-43 expression but has no effects on cell survival

Klöcker et al., Neurobiol Dis 2001
:
Here, we characterized the
effects of the survival promoting neurotrophin
brain derived neurotrophic factor (BDNF) on mRNA expression of
GAP-43 , L1, TAG-1, and SC-1 in axotomized and regenerating rat retinal ganglion cells ( RGCs ) ... This led us to hypothesize that the
BDNF effects on
GAP-43 , L1, and TAG-1 mRNA expression are mediated by a NO-dependent mechanism
Leaver et al., Gene Ther 2006
(Optic Nerve Injuries) :
At 7 weeks after ON crush, quantification of betaIII-tubulin immunostaining revealed that, compared to AAV-GFP controls, RGC survival was not enhanced by
AAV-GAP43-GFP but was
increased in AAV-CNTF-GFP ( mean RGCs/retina : 17 450+/-358 s.e.m. ) and
AAV-BDNF-GFP injected eyes ( 10 200+/-4064 RGCs/retina )

Fournier et al., J Neurosci Res 1997
(Optic Nerve Injuries) :
We conclude that
BDNF specifically
enhances GAP-43 but not T alpha1 mRNA levels in injured RGCs
